Here is how to reliably and repeatably crash the X server. 1. Update Lucid to the latest version, as of 2009-04-01. Reboot and log into Gnome 2. Open xfig 3. Left click in drawing area once (to dismiss the xfig banner) 4. Press the 'c' key 5. Left click in the drawing area 6. Xserver instantly crashes (and is restarted by display manager). This process is reliably repeatable, and I have done so several times to gather the ltrace and straces attached. Some more details: * 'c' starts the Circle tool. You can click the circle tool button instead, and have the same result. * The ellipse tool has the same effect. However all other tools within xfig work just fine. * xfig itself doesn't appear to be dying: it is managing to save a "SAVE.fig" file. * How the %(&£"%$ is an application failure able to nuke the Xserver?
